Output e2494fe3558c7330436d426f49716ca26c8720aceb1c60c74cf59acd0dd8263a:145

value
166822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b15e459c38be4b62e4e2ee21dda6c59ec2a4581 OP_EQUAL
address
32hdajfKYC7Qq7VtQocML13hBDV7BR7KTy
transaction
e2494fe3558c7330436d426f49716ca26c8720aceb1c60c74cf59acd0dd8263a